How can creditors access information about digital currencies?

That's why we recommend utilizing reputable cryptocurrency news websites like CoinDesk or CoinTelegraph. These platforms provide comprehensive coverage of the latest news, analysis, and market trends in the crypto industry. Additionally, joining online communities and forums such as Reddit's r/cryptocurrency or Bitcointalk can be beneficial, as they offer a space for creditors to connect with other like-minded individuals and share insights. Following influential figures in the cryptocurrency space on social media platforms like Twitter or LinkedIn can also provide valuable information and updates. Lastly, exploring blockchain analytics platforms like CoinMarketCap or CoinGecko can give creditors access to detailed data on various cryptocurrencies, enabling them to make informed decisions.
